Dog Emergency Awareness Non-Accredited Training - Comprehensive Dog First Aid Training for Emergencies

Learn how to care for your furry friend with our expert dog first aid training.

This 2-hour hands-on session equips dog owners with essential skills to manage emergencies effectively while awaiting professional care. Topics include CPR techniques, handling common injuries, and creating a canine first aid kit. Gain confidence and knowledge to safeguard your pet's wellbeing.

Join our dog first aid training to provide the best care for your beloved companion.

 

Who is this for:

Dog owners, lovers, handlers. Anyone looking needing to care for a dog.

 

Key Topics:

  • CPR Comparison: Techniques for both dogs and humans.

  • Common Emergencies: Addressing trauma, choking, bleeding, burns, fractures, seizures, venomous bites and stings, and ingestion of poisons.

  • Additional Discussions: Managing bloat and health issues unique to 'short nose' dog breeds.

  • Items to include in a canine first aid kit.

  • Advice on diet and exercise for overall health.

🐾 Dog First Aid in Australia: What’s Real & What’s Just Bark

 

Many dog first aid courses claim to be “certified.”
But here’s the truth:
There is no official certification for Dog First Aid courses in Australia, yet (but we are working on it)

Since no Australian authority regulates dog first aid training, “Certified” often means overseas standards that don’t guarantee relevance or quality in Australia.
